Google Consumer Surveys
Google Consumer Surveys

Description: Google Consumer Surveys is a market research tool that allows businesses to collect consumer opinion data by posting short surveys to the Google network. Users answer questions in exchange for access to premium content.

Google Consumer Surveys
Google Consumer Surveys
Pros
  • Easy to create and deploy surveys
  • Large reach via Google network
  • Fast turnaround on survey results
  • Good for market research and feedback
  • Relatively low cost compared to traditional surveys
Cons
  • Limited survey length (max 10 questions)
  • Respondents must view ad to answer survey
  • May not reach some niche demographics
  • No advanced branding/survey customization
  • Data analysis features are basic
